Insights from Chapter 1
#1
The differences between societies are largely due to the traditions that have been passed down from one generation to the next. With decades, centuries, and even millennia worth of traditions being passed down, the gaps between our different societies continue to widen.
#2
I was raised in a Protestant church, and as a result, I had a difficult time accepting many of the teachings of the Catholic Church. I believed that the only doctrine I could follow was found within the pages of the Bible, but I was unable to find any purely Biblical references for many of the Catholic tenets.
#3
Catholicism encompasses both Scripture and Tradition, and they are not seen as two separate forces but as two aspects of the same revelation of God. Tradition expands on the knowledge that we have from the Bible, and they work together to form a greater understanding.
#4
The combination of the Scriptures and Tradition gives us a better look at the whole message of God. Without Tradition, we would be missing out on the teachings that God has given to the leaders of the Church.
